Hemorrhage Volume Drives Early Brain Injury and Outcome in Poor-Grade Aneurysmal SAH [NEUROVASCULAR/STROKE IMAGING]
CONCLUSIONS: Global intracranial hemorrhage volume plays a pivotal role in global cerebral edema development and emerged as an independent predictor of both mortality and long-term clinical outcome. Aging emerged as a reducing predictor in the relationship between global intracranial hemorrhage volume and global cerebral edema. (Source: American Journal of Neuroradiology)

The Impact of Enteral Nimodipine on Endothelial Cell Apoptosis in an Animal Subarachnoid Hemorrhage Model
ConclusionsThis study suggests that enteral nimodipine may have a neuroprotective function by inhibiting endothelial apoptosis in small arterioles and preventing smooth muscle cell proliferation in large arteries. (Source: Neurocritical Care)

Evaluation of Post-thrombolytic Events to Determine Appropriate ICU Monitoring Duration for Patients with Ischemic Stroke
ConclusionsOur study demonstrates that sICH, neurological deterioration, and need for ICU intervention rarely occur beyond 12  h after thrombolytic administration. Patients presenting with blood pressures <  140/90 mm Hg, NIHSS scores <  10, and not undergoing mechanical thrombectomy may be best candidates for early de-escalation. Larger prospective studies are needed to more fully evaluate the safety, feasibility, and financial impact of early transition out of the ICU. (Source: Neurocritical Care)

Rosiglitazone Promotes Microglial Distribution via Activation of PPAR γ and CD36 in the ICH Rat Model
CONCLUSION: Rosiglitazone may improve microglial distribution via promoting the expression of PPARγ and CD36 around the hematoma in the ICH rat model, which may provide effective therapeutic targets for the treatment of ICH.PMID:38583188 (Source: Neuroendocrinology Letters)

Keeping prior anticoagulation treatment in the acute phase of ischaemic stroke: the REKOALA study
ConclusionContinuation of anticoagulation in patients with acute ischaemic stroke and cardioembolic source did not increase the risk of intracranial haemorrhage and may be associated with better functional outcomes. (Source: Journal of Neurology)
